Adjust the level of washer using adjustable legs.

• Please check if there is any gap between the four adjustable legs and the floor.

• Turning adjustable legs by the enclosed spanner, adjust the level of washer and make it sure that there is no swaying of washer.

• After the adjustment is finished, turn the fixing nuts up tightly so that the washer maintains the adjustment.

3

Make it sure that the washer does not sway when you press down the four corners of the washer's top plate.

adjustable leg

NOTE

There should be no swaying of washer and all the adjustable legs should stick to the floor closely.

OPERATING YOUR WASHER

To obtain the best washing results, you must operate your washer properly.

This section gives you this important information.

Preparing clothes for washing

• Close zippers, snaps, and hooks to avoid snagging other items.

Remove pin, buckles, and other hard objects to avoid scratching the washer interior.

• Empty pockets and pull them inside out.

• Turn down cuffs and turn synthetic knits inside out to avoid pilling.

• Tie strings and sashes to avoid tangling.

• Treat spots and stains.

Sorting

• Separate heavily soiled items from lightly soiled ones, even if they would normally be washed together.

• Separate dark colors from light colors, colorfast items from non-colorfast item.

Soil (Heavy, Normal, Light)

Color (White, Lignts, Darks)

Lint (Lint producers, Collectors)

Separate clothes according to amount of soil.

Separate white clothes from colored clothes.

Wash lint producers and lint collectors separately.

Loading

• Drop items into washer loosely. Items should move easily through wash water for best cleaning and wrinkle-free results.

• Load washer properly and select correct load size setting.

Overloading and selecting a setting too small for the wash load can :

- Cause poor cleaning

- Increase wrinkling

- Create excessive lint

- Wear out items faster (because of pilling)

• Mix large and small items in each load. Load evenly to maintain washer balance.

An unbalanced load can make the washer vibrate during spin.

• Reduce wash time when using a small load size setting. Load with only a few small items needs less wash time.

• Use a large load size setting to reduce wrinkling with permanent press clothes and some synthetic knits. These items should have more room to move in the water than heavy items. (towels, jeans)

Adding fabric softener

• If desired, add measured liquid fabric softener to the softener inlet.

• Pour liquid fabric softener into the dispenser using the amount recommended on the package.

• Do not exceed the maximum fill line.

Overfilling can cause early dispensing of the fabric softener which could stain clothes.

• Do not open the detergent case when water is supplied.

• Avoid pouring fabric softener directly on the clothes.
